We present results obtained from VLBI monitoring of the relativistic jet
in 3C279 at 22 GHz from 1991 to 1997 (18 epochs), and at 43 GHz from
1995 to 1997 (10 epochs). Measured speeds for all detected components
are presented. Component C4 has followed a nonlinear path out from the
core, and the motion of this component is discussed in detail.
